EMU coach 70660, Eastleigh Works, 20th March 2005


Car 70660 was built and delivered in 4-CEP unit 7205 as a TSK (Trailer Second Corridor) in December 1962, as part of Lot 30710 from BR Eastleigh, on frames built at Ashford. Refurbished as a TSOL into 1620 November 1983. This became departmental 932620 in January 1993 and was used for central door locking trials, later equipped with overhead line pantograph as part of test of the Onyx drive system for the Juniper EMU fleet, but came out of use at least by 2001, latterly the coaches were used for trial liveries. Scrapped on site by Robert Nicholas Steels in November 2005.
